President Trump told Axios on Thursday that he's seriously considering restarting major combat operations in Iran — including strikes that would be bigger than the ones carried out during Operation Epic Fury.
Why it matters: In a brief interview, Trump acknowledged that such a decision would have consequences and stressed he hasn't made a determination yet.
- Trump didn't give a deadline for his decision. Two other U.S. officials confirmed no call has been made and no new orders have been given to the military.
- The current escalation has caused oil prices to eclipse $100 per barrel. A return to all-out war is highly unpopular in the U.S.

The European Central Bank followed expectations by keeping monetary policy on hold, while reiterating its commitment to a data-dependent, meeting-by-meeting approach.
The Governing Council voted unanimously to leave its three key interest rates unchanged, maintaining the deposit facility rate at 2.25%, the main refinancing rate at 2.40% and the marginal lending facility rate at 2.65%.
In its accompanying statement, the ECB reiterated that it remained well positioned to navigate the uncertainty generated by the conflict in the Middle East. However, ECB President Christine Lagarde revealed during the press conference that some policymakers had raised the question of whether rates should be increased at Thursday’s meeting.
In the absence of material forward guidance, investors appear increasingly convinced that another upward adjustment in interest rates is coming. Rates markets are pricing a near-100% probability that the central bank will raise borrowing costs by 25bp in September.

The U.S. credit outlook is increasingly levered to AI investment confidence, while consumer-facing sectors and private credit markets face mounting headwinds, says Fitch Ratings.
AI investment has become a defining driver of the U.S. economy and capital markets. IT capital spending rose 18% yoy in 1Q26 and directly contributed 1.4 pp to GDP growth. Increasingly debt-funded hyperscaler capex supported a 26% yoy rise in U.S. corporate bond issuance in 1H26. The pipeline of planned debt and equity issuances in 2H26 will test market capacity to absorb new supply while equity valuations remain elevated and reliant on optimistic AI return assumptions.

The Securities and Exchange Commission announced today that it will host a roundtable on Sept. 17, 2026, to discuss moving towards 24-hour trading in the U.S. equity markets, including preparations to support overnight trading, operations and resiliency in a 24-hour market, and opportunities and challenges for expansion.
“We are moving towards a new day – and night – in the U.S. equity markets,” said SEC Chairman Paul S. Atkins. “With the expansion to overnight trading, I’m excited at the prospect of U.S. equity markets aligning with those markets that already trade continuously and look forward to balancing round-the-clock trading with all-important investor and customer protections.”
